Output d3f7e16a4c3269210aa5f40bb4e0c15fda842f22f0c0f24ee56562f0a79fbdbf:1

value
68596325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2a5093859afd69d3bd1177abf22914eb8576a8ed OP_EQUAL
address
35Ykq8ucJ7AGW59GyR1QAt71PDyhdhszbg
transaction
d3f7e16a4c3269210aa5f40bb4e0c15fda842f22f0c0f24ee56562f0a79fbdbf
spent
true